Types of Life Insurance Policies
There are various types of life insurance policies available, each with its unique features and benefits. Understanding the different types of policies will help you choose the one that best suits your needs and budget.
1. Term Life Insurance:Term life insurance provides coverage for a specific period, such as 10, 20, or 30 years. If you die during the policy term, your beneficiaries will receive the death benefit. Once the policy term expires, you can either renew the policy at a higher premium or let it lapse.
2. Whole Life Insurance:Whole life insurance provides coverage for your entire life. It builds cash value over time, which you can borrow against or withdraw from. Whole life insurance premiums are typically higher than term life insurance premiums.
3. Universal Life Insurance:Universal life insurance combines the features of term and whole life insurance. It provides lifelong coverage with a flexible premium and death benefit. You can adjust the premium and death benefit based on your changing needs and financial situation.
Choosing the Right Coverage Amount
Determining the appropriate coverage amount is crucial to ensure that your loved ones are financially protected in the event of your death. Consider the following factors when deciding on the coverage amount:
1. Income Replacement: Multiply your annual income by 7-10 to estimate the coverage amount needed to replace your income for your family.
2. Expenses and Debts: Include outstanding debts, such as mortgages, car loans, and credit card balances, in your calculations.
3. Future Expenses: Factor in future expenses, such as education costs for your children and end-of-life expenses.

Completing the Application Process
Once you've chosen an insurance provider and policy, you will need to complete an application form. This form typically includes questions about your health, lifestyle, and financial history.
1. Provide accurate information: Answer all questions honestly and completely. Any misrepresentations on the application could affect your coverage or result in a claim being denied.
2. Choose your beneficiaries: Designate the beneficiaries who will receive the death benefit. You can choose one or multiple beneficiaries.
3. Pay your premium: The premium is the amount you pay to maintain your policy. You can choose to pay your premium monthly, quarterly, or annually.
Additional Considerations
1. Health History: Your health history can impact the cost of your life insurance policy. Certain pre-existing conditions or health risks may result in higher premiums or even denial of coverage.
2. Lifestyle: Your lifestyle choices, such as smoking and risky activities, can also affect your insurance premiums.
3. Policy Riders: Policy riders are optional add-ons that provide additional coverage or benefits, such as disability income protection or a waiver of premium.
Table Breakdown of Life Insurance Policy Types
| Type of Insurance | Coverage | Cash Value | Premium |
|---|---|---|---|
| Term Life Insurance | Specific period | No | Typically lower |
| Whole Life Insurance | Entire life | Yes | Typically higher |
| Universal Life Insurance | Entire life | Yes | Flexible |
